GALLERY: Aston Martin reveal special livery for the Monaco Grand Prix
Aston Martin will showcase a unique change to their livery for the Monaco Grand Prix.
Aston Martin have unveiled an eye-catching change to their livery for the upcoming Monaco Grand Prix, which celebrates their collaboration with Principal Partner Maaden.
The team usually sport a modern take on the traditional British Racing Green, but their latest livery introduces a striking iridescent copper colour to the front end of the AMR26.
Shifting into other metallic shades under different lighting, the design blends into the green heading towards the rear and is intended to demonstrate "the transformation of metals and minerals from the earth to high-performance engineering".
